Model-merged development for analysis and design of dependable software systems

C. Insaurralde
{"title":"Model-merged development for analysis and design of dependable software systems","authors":"C. Insaurralde","doi":"10.1109/SysCon.2013.6549876","DOIUrl":null,"url":null,"abstract":"Current developments of dependable software systems require that developers from different engineering branches perform a cross-checked analysis to evaluate the impact of diverse viewpoints across multiple models. A change on any representation during the development process increases costs and risks since it requires synchronization of models by updating, and then re-verifying/validating each model. This paper presents a novel approach that reduces the co-development effort by enabling system developers who have different viewpoints of the same system architecture, to deal with a single and shared model (no models interfaced with each other as proposed by existing solutions). The modeling technique initially proposed tackles the above challenge by merging the notation of control and software requirements into a single system model. Thus, the impact of changes in the notation of control design can be reflected in the software ones, and vice versa so that the modifications are automatically included when rechecking each model. This paper shows results from an initial merger of models by combining control and software diagrams, a discussion on suitability of modeling technologies, and future research work.","PeriodicalId":218073,"journal":{"name":"2013 IEEE International Systems Conference (SysCon)","volume":"125 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"2013-04-15","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"7","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"2013 IEEE International Systems Conference (SysCon)","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/SysCon.2013.6549876","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 7

Abstract

Current developments of dependable software systems require that developers from different engineering branches perform a cross-checked analysis to evaluate the impact of diverse viewpoints across multiple models. A change on any representation during the development process increases costs and risks since it requires synchronization of models by updating, and then re-verifying/validating each model. This paper presents a novel approach that reduces the co-development effort by enabling system developers who have different viewpoints of the same system architecture, to deal with a single and shared model (no models interfaced with each other as proposed by existing solutions). The modeling technique initially proposed tackles the above challenge by merging the notation of control and software requirements into a single system model. Thus, the impact of changes in the notation of control design can be reflected in the software ones, and vice versa so that the modifications are automatically included when rechecking each model. This paper shows results from an initial merger of models by combining control and software diagrams, a discussion on suitability of modeling technologies, and future research work.
查看原文
分享 分享
微信好友 朋友圈 QQ好友 复制链接
本刊更多论文
面向可靠软件系统分析与设计的模型合并开发
可靠软件系统的当前开发需要来自不同工程分支的开发人员执行交叉检查分析,以评估跨多个模型的不同视点的影响。在开发过程中对任何表示的更改都会增加成本和风险,因为它需要通过更新模型来同步,然后重新验证/确认每个模型。本文提出了一种新颖的方法,通过使对相同系统体系结构具有不同观点的系统开发人员能够处理单个和共享的模型(现有解决方案所建议的模型之间没有接口),从而减少了共同开发的工作量。最初提出的建模技术通过将控制和软件需求的符号合并到单个系统模型中来解决上述挑战。因此,控制设计符号变化的影响可以反映在软件符号中,反之亦然,这样在复查每个模型时,修改就会自动包含在内。本文展示了通过结合控制图和软件图来合并模型的初步结果,讨论了建模技术的适用性,以及未来的研究工作。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 去求助
来源期刊
自引率
0.00%
发文量
0
期刊最新文献
Methodology for designing highly reliable Fault Tolerance Space Systems based on COTS devices Quantitative metrics for improving software performance for an integrated tool platform A method for analyzing architectural drivers when engineering a system architecture Intelligent and defensive framework for decision-making systems-of-systems with applications to healthcare Improving decision-making and management by thinking about the enterprise through multiple dimensions
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
现在去查看 取消
×
提示
确定
0
微信
客服QQ
Book学术公众号 扫码关注我们
反馈
×
意见反馈
请填写您的意见或建议
请填写您的手机或邮箱
已复制链接
已复制链接
快去分享给好友吧!
我知道了
×
扫码分享
扫码分享
Book学术官方微信
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术
文献互助 智能选刊 最新文献 互助须知 联系我们:info@booksci.cn
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。
Copyright © 2023 Book学术 All rights reserved.
ghs 京公网安备 11010802042870号 京ICP备2023020795号-1